SSRI washout before psilocybin — real experiences, not just theory
93 replies · Harm Reduction
The standard guidance is 2-4 weeks off SSRIs before psilocybin for effect, 4-6 weeks for sertraline and fluoxetine due to half-life. I'd like to hear from people who've actually done this washout — what the rebound/discontinuation experience was like, and whether the psilocybin session was noticeably different post-washout.
My sertraline washout (6 weeks, tapering): Weeks 1-3 were difficult — brain zaps, irritability, disrupted sleep. Week 4 things stabilized. The psilocybin session at week 6 was noticeably different than my earlier sessions on sertraline — significantly more emotionally present, visually richer, and more responsive to the dose. On sertraline I needed double the dose to get similar effects.
Important harm reduction point: do NOT stop SSRIs abruptly, especially venlafaxine, paroxetine, or sertraline — discontinuation syndrome can be severe. Taper with prescriber guidance. Fluoxetine has a long half-life that reduces acute discontinuation symptoms but takes longer to clear for the psilocybin interaction effect.
Worth acknowledging the real risk here: SSRI discontinuation can destabilize mood significantly in people who need the medication. This is not a trivial decision. If you're stopping SSRIs specifically to do psilocybin, that's a risk calculus that should involve your prescribing physician ideally, or at minimum careful self-monitoring and a solid support plan if things destabilize.
